Ziegler Closes $1.9M Financing for Christian Heritage Assembly of God

Ziegler, a specialty investment banking firm serving ministries
across the nation, is pleased to announce the successful closing of
the Christian Heritage Assembly of God transaction. Ziegler
structured an approximately $1.9 million first-mortgage bond
financing that was distributed through Ziegler Wealth Management.
Christian Heritage Assembly of God was founded approximately 30
years ago. It is located on a 12-acre campus in Avon, Ohio. The
church serves congregants in the greater Cleveland metropolitan
area and offers many types of ministry programs including local,
national, and international missionary outreaches. The funds were
used by the church to refinance their existing debt, but at a lower
interest rate. The Ziegler bond structure allows the church to lock
in a long-term fixed rate and to have a fully amortized loan. This
allows them to avoid any future interest rate risk or refinancing
risk that is inherent with a shorter-term commercial bank credit
facility. The church has been a Ziegler client since 2001.
Scott Rolfs, Managing Director and Head of Ziegler's Religion
& Education practice, commented, "The church took advantage of
a great opportunity with the interest rate market at 40-year lows.
With this new finance structure, church management has the
strategic options either to apply future mortgage savings to pay
off their loan early or to use the savings for ministry
development."
